Community Highlights: Meet Shanda Carter and Keisha Meighan of Adaora Beauty Hawthorne

Today we’d like to introduce you to Shanda Carter and Keisha Meighan.

Hi Shanda and Keisha, so excited to have you with us today. What can you tell us about your story?
We are decedents of Belizean parents. My sister and I both attended college, graduated and have worked for the County of Los Angeles for over 15 years combined. One day we were speaking to each other about the cost of retirement and we realized that our jobs were not going to be enough for us to have the lifestyle we wanted. We concluded that we needed to build generational wealth and we needed to do something we loved at the same time. So my sister and I had a discussions about what makes us happy and how we can give back to the community while building wealth for ourselves. We both agreed that we loved interacting with people and we both had experience in retail. After brainstorming, we agreed that a beauty supply store would give us the opportunity to provide customers with knowledge about our hair type and the products that work best for people of color. Additionally, a beauty supply store would also allow us to provide jobs for the community and lead others that were interested in the beauty industry towards the right direction.

I’m sure you wouldn’t say it’s been obstacle free, but so far would you say the journey have been a fairly smooth road?
The road was not smooth, there were many obstacles. One of the biggest obstacles was trying to find a location for the beauty supply store. As we all know, real estate in California is very expensive and every location we looked at was well above the price range we were willing to commit to for our first business venture. Other challenges we have faced and continue to face as we grow our business is discrimination from the product distributors because we are a black-owned business. We have been denied certain accounts with some distributors because we are within the same radius as an Asian owned beauty supply. Challenges that we have encountered are finding employees that are responsible and willing to work. As a black-owned business, some of our customers believe that they are entitled to discounts and free items. They threaten to never shop with us again if we do not bend our rules or negotiate prices to their liking. We have learn so much about ourselves and our business ethics because of all the struggles we have endured but we have no complaints and we feel so blessed to have our dream of being a business owner come true.

Appreciate you sharing that. What should we know about Adaora Beauty Hawthorne?
Adaora Beauty Hawthorne is nestled in the awesome city of Hawthorne, CA. Our beauty supply store is part of a franchise owned by a proud Nigerian woman, meaning, not only are we women led but we are a fully black-owned company. Adaora beauty supply store provides hair care products for people of color and takes pride in showcasing and selling products made by other black-owned companies and entrepreneurs. Adaora Beauty Hawthorne is more than a beauty supply store, our store is also home for many entrepreneurs that work in our Salon. We have braiders, nail techs, eyebrow and eyelash techs and cavitation services for non-invasive body contouring. Having these services in one place sets us apart from other beauty supply stores. One of our goals at Adaora is to help alleviate some of the stress our customers have by providing them with a one-stop shopping experience. Some of our main goals are to continue to provide outstanding customer service to our patrons, provide jobs to the community and to assist those who want to break into the beauty field by helping them to network and meet professionals already in the industry.
